Subject: Re: [PATCH 4/9] sbitmap: test bit before calling test_and_set_bit()

On 10/14/21 1:20 AM, Hannes Reinecke wrote:
> On 10/13/21 6:54 PM, Jens Axboe wrote:
>> If we come across bits that are already set, then it's quicker to test
>> that first and gate the test_and_set_bit() operation on the result of
>> the bit test.
>>
>> Signed-off-by: Jens Axboe <axboe@kernel.dk>
>> ---
>> lib/sbitmap.c | 2 +-
>> 1 file changed, 1 insertion(+), 1 deletion(-)
>>
>> diff --git a/lib/sbitmap.c b/lib/sbitmap.c
>> index c6e2f1f2c4d2..11b244a8d00f 100644
>> --- a/lib/sbitmap.c
>> +++ b/lib/sbitmap.c
>> @@ -166,7 +166,7 @@ static int __sbitmap_get_word(unsigned long *word, unsigned long depth,
>> return -1;
>> }
>>
>> - if (!test_and_set_bit_lock(nr, word))
>> + if (!test_bit(nr, word) && !test_and_set_bit_lock(nr, word))
>> break;
>>
>> hint = nr + 1;
>>
> Hah. Finally something to latch on.
>
> I've seen this coding pattern quite a lot in the block layer, and, of
> course, mostly in the hot path.
> (Kinda the point, I guess :-)
>
> However, my question is this:
>
> While 'test_and_set_bit()' is atomic, the combination of
> 'test_bit && !test_and_set_bit()' is not.
>
> IE this change moves an atomic operation into a non-atomic one.
> So how can we be sure that this patch doesn't introduce a race condition?
> And if it doesn't, should we add some comment above the code why this is
> safe to do here?
If test_bit() returns true, we don't bother with the atomic
test_and_set. That's to avoid re-dirtying a cacheline when the operation
would be pointless. There's no race in this case, we just skip this bit.
The sequence of !test_bit && !test_and_set_bit is very much still
atomic, it's just gated on the fact that our optimistic first check said
that the bit is currently clear. It obviously has to be.
